JUST IN: Army To Maintain Readiness in Indo-Pacific Despite European Conflict
3/16/2022
By Meredith Roaten   
 
While the Army is operating in Europe to monitor Russia’s invasion of Ukraine, it has not taken its eye off the ball in the Indo-Pacific, said two top Army officials on March 15.

The Army should be able to monitor the threat of conflict with China and deter aggression in the European theater, said Secretary of the Army Christine Wormuth during a Hudson Institute event, speaking alongside Army Chief of Staff Gen. James McConville.

“It's really important that we as a country, and as an Army, I think be able to walk and chew gum,” she said.

The Army’s modernization plans and joint all-domain command and control efforts will play major roles in the prepping for great power competition.
